在ruoyi vue v3.8.2 实现后端单表user 的CURD 功能代码和Postman 测试接口
在 Postman 里获取 Token
新建一个 GET请求
http://localhost:8080/captchaImage
点 Send
你会得到如下结果:
新建一个 POST 请求
http://localhost:8080/login
点 Body → raw → JSON
输入:
{
"username": "admin",
"password": "admin123",
"code": "2", // 你从图片里看到的验证码
"uuid": "你得到的uuid"
}
点 Send:
给你的接口加上 Token
以GET /user/list为例:
- 打开这个接口的请求
- 点击上面的Authorization标签
- 把
Type从No Auth改成Bearer Token - 在右边的
Token输入框里,把你刚才复制的 token 完整粘贴进去 - 点击
Send发送请求
测试第 1 个接口
- 右上角选择GET
- 地址栏输入:http://localhost:8080/user/list
- 点蓝色Send
接下来测试所有接口
用同样的方法,给下面这 4个接口都加上 Token
测试第 2 个接口(按 ID 查)
- 再点+新建一个请求
- 选择GET
- 地址输入:http://localhost:8080/user/get/1
- 点Send
测试第 3 个接口(新增)
- 点+新建
- 选择POST
- 地址:http://localhost:8080/user/add
- 点下面Body → raw → JSON
- 把这段粘贴进去:{ "name": "张三", "age": 20, "gender": "男" }
- 点Send
测试第 4 个接口(修改)
- 点+
- 选择PUT
- 地址:http://localhost:8080/user/update
- Body → raw → JSON
- 复制:{ "id": 1, "name": "张三改", "age": 21, "gender": "女" }
- 点Send
测试第 5 个接口(删除)
- 点+
- 选择DELETE
- 地址:http://localhost:8080/user/delete/4
- 点Send
